San Gabriel vs Longreach Climate & Distance Between

Australia flag
  • The distance between San Gabriel, Ecuador and Longreach, Australia is approximately 14,815 km or 9,206 mi.
  • To reach San Gabriel in this distance one would set out from Longreach bearing 113.1° or ESE and follow the great circles arc to approach San Gabriel bearing 57.6° or ENE .
  • San Gabriel has a subtropical highland climate with no dry season (Cfb) whereas Longreach has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h).
  • San Gabriel is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ome whereas Longreach is in or near the subtropical thorn woodland biome.
  • The average annual temperature is 11.3 °C (20.3°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 13.9 °C (25°F) less in San Gabriel.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 515.7 mm (20.3 in) more which is equivalent to 515.7 l/m² (12.66 US gal/ft²) or 5,157,000 l/ha (551,318 US gal/ac) more. About 2 1/4 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 9.1° higher in San Gabriel than in Longreach.
